Basketball: Clubs Show intention to resume competition

In a letter to the President of the Malta Basketball Association, the top five clubs have expressed their intention to continue all competitions in the men’s category. These have been postponed for the past few weeks.

The five clubs said they had agreed to continue and honour all the fixtures in all competitions notwithstanding any decision taken by the protest board and/or any subsequent appeal in the case instituted by Siggiewi Basketball Club following the game played between said club and Luxol Basketball Club on 29 January 2011.

The clubs also requested the President’s Council to formally declare the games which Luxol Basketball Club player Robert Azzopardi must not play following his suspension.

Furthermore the five clubs requested the President’s Council to set forth a proposal for a schedule of games in order to best set out the way forward to play those games which have been missed. This proposal, however, must then be agreed on by all five clubs.

The five clubs also agree that they are willing to resume all competitions within 72 hours of an official confirmation by the President’s Council.

The letter was signed by David Agius (Siggiewi BC), Ray Cuschieri (Loyola Basketball), Marcel Pisani (Athleta), Alfred Pace (Luxol Basketball Club) and Anthony Vella (Rabat Depiro).
